Mirrors

MIRROR1

MANUAL ANTI-GLARE REARVIEW MIRROR (if so equipped)
Use the night position 1O to reduce glare from the headlights of vehicles behind you at night. Use the day position 2O when driving in daylight hours.

WARNING
Use the night position only when necessary, because it reduces rear-view clarity.

MIRROR2

AUTOMATIC ANTI-GLAREREARVIEW MIRROR (if so equipped)
The inside mirror is designed so that it automatically dims during nighttime conditions and according to the intensity of the headlights of the vehicle following you. The automatic anti-glare feature is activated when the ignition switch is in the ON position.

NOTE:
Do not hang any objects over the sensors 1O or apply glass cleaner to the sensors. Doing so will reduce the sensitivity of the sensors, resulting in improper operation.   • To turn off the anti-glare feature, press the O button. The indicator light will turn off.
  • To turn on the anti-glare feature, press the | button. The indicator light will turn on.

OUTSIDE MIRRORS

The outside mirror remote control only operates when the ignition switch is placed in the ON position. Move the small switch 1O to select the right or left mirror. Adjust each mirror to the desired position using the large switch 2O. Move the small switch 1O to the center (neutral) position to prevent accidentally moving the mirror.

WARNING
Do not adjust the mirrors while driving. You could lose control of your vehicle and cause an accident. Objects viewed in the outside mirror on the passenger side are closer than they appear. Be careful when moving to the right. Using only this mirror could cause an accident. Use the inside mirror or glance over your shoulder to properly judge distances to other objects.

MIRROR4

Manual folding outside mirrors
Pull the outside mirror toward the door to fold it.

Heated mirrors (if so equipped)
Some outside mirrors can be heated to defog, defrost, or de-ice for improved visibility. 

MEMORY SEAT (if so equipped)

The memory seat system has three features:

  • Memory storage function (Key-link)
  • Memory storage function (Switch)
  • Entry/exit function

Key-link, when enabled, automatically retains the driver’s last seat and outside mirror (if so equipped) position for that specific key when the ignition is turned from ON to OFF. Each memory switch button (1 or 2) on the driver’s door can also store one additional position which is independent of the key-linked position.MIRROR2

MEMORY STORAGE FUNCTION
Use the following process to set up key-link:

  1. Unlock the vehicle with the desired Intelligent Key while the ignition is OFF.
  2. Place the ignition in the ON position.
  3.  Within the “Settings” menu of the vehicle information display, select “Key-Linked Settings” and press the OK button on the steering switch.
  4. While in the menu, press the OK button on the steering switch to turn the system ON/OFF.

Once step 4 is completed, every time the ignition is switched from ON to OFF, the memory positions of the driver’s seat and outside mirror (if so equipped) are linked to the Intelligent Key. Follow the same procedure if you want to link the 2nd, 3rd, or 4th Intelligent Key.

NOTE:
If new memory positions are set prior to turning the ignition from ON to OFF, the previously linked memory positions for the respective key will be overwritten by new positions.

Recalling Intelligent Key memory positions
If the “Key-Linked Settings” are enabled in the vehicle information display for that particular key, every time you enter the vehicle the driver’s seat and outside mirrors (if so equipped) will automatically move to the driver’s last position of the respective Intelligent Key.

NOTE:
The key-linked memory positions can be different from the positions stored in the memory switch (1 or 2).

MIRROR3

MEMORY STORAGE FUNCTION (switch)
Use the following process to manually store the two memory positions in the switch:

  1. The vehicle should be stopped while setting the memory.
  2. Adjust the driver’s seat and outside mirror (if so equipped) to the desired positions by manually operating each adjusting switch. 
  3. Push the SET switch and, within 5 seconds, push the memory switch (1 or 2).

The indicator light for the pushed memory switch will come on and stay on for approximately 5 seconds. The chime will sound when the memory is stored.

NOTE:
If a new memory position is stored in the same memory switch, the previous memory position will be overwritten by the new stored position.

Recalling switch memory positions
To recall the manually stored positions, press the memory switch (1 or 2). The driver’s seat and outside mirror (if so equipped) will move to the positions stored to those buttons

ENTRY/EXIT FUNCTION

This system is designed so that the driver’s seat will automatically move when the shift lever is in the P (Park) position. This allows the driver to easily get in and out of the driver’s seat.

The driver’s seat will slide backward:

  • When the driver’s door is opened and the ignition switch is in the OFF position.
  • When the ignition switch is turned from ACC to OFF with the driver’s door open.

The driver’s seat will return to the previous position:
When the ignition switch is turned to ACC or ON while the shift lever is in the P (Park) position.

The entry/exit function can be adjusted or canceled through the “Vehicle Settings” in the vehicle information display by performing the following:
Switch the Exit Seat Slide from ON to OFF.

SYSTEM OPERATION
The memory seat system will not work or will stop operating under the following conditions:

  • When the vehicle speed is above 4 mph (7 km/h).
  • When any of the memory switches are pushed while the memory seat system is operating.
  • When the switch for the driver’s seat and steering column is pushed while the memory seat system is operating.
  • When the seat has already been moved to the memorized position.
  • When no seat position is stored in the memory switch.
  • When the shift lever is moved from P (Park) to any other position.

The memory seat system can be adjusted and canceled. It is recommended you visit a NISSAN dealer for this service.
